黑狐家游戏

分布式存储设计,分布式存储系统设计,构建高效、可靠的数据存储架构

欧气 0 0

本文目录导读:

  1. 分布式存储系统概述
  2. 分布式存储系统设计

随着大数据时代的到来,数据存储需求呈爆炸式增长,传统的集中式存储系统已无法满足日益增长的数据量,分布式存储系统作为一种新型存储架构,以其高效、可靠、可扩展等优势,成为当前存储领域的研究热点,本文将针对分布式存储系统设计进行探讨,旨在为构建高效、可靠的数据存储架构提供参考。

分布式存储系统概述

分布式存储系统是指将数据分散存储在多个节点上,通过网络进行访问和管理的一种存储架构,其核心思想是将数据分割成小块,并分布存储在多个节点上,从而实现数据的冗余存储、负载均衡和故障转移,分布式存储系统具有以下特点:

1、高效:通过数据分割和分布式存储,分布式存储系统可以充分利用多个节点的存储资源,提高数据访问速度。

分布式存储设计,分布式存储系统设计,构建高效、可靠的数据存储架构

图片来源于网络,如有侵权联系删除

2、可靠:分布式存储系统采用数据冗余技术,如副本机制、纠删码等,确保数据在节点故障的情况下仍能安全可靠地存储。

3、可扩展:分布式存储系统可以根据实际需求动态增加或减少节点,实现存储资源的弹性扩展。

4、经济:分布式存储系统可以降低存储成本,提高资源利用率。

分布式存储系统设计

1、节点设计

分布式存储系统中的节点是存储和访问数据的基本单元,节点设计主要包括以下几个方面:

(1)硬件选型:根据存储需求选择合适的硬件设备,如磁盘、服务器等。

(2)软件设计:开发分布式存储系统所需的软件,包括数据分割、存储、访问、管理等模块。

(3)网络设计:构建高速、稳定的网络环境,保证节点间通信的可靠性。

分布式存储设计,分布式存储系统设计,构建高效、可靠的数据存储架构

图片来源于网络,如有侵权联系删除

2、数据分割与存储

数据分割是分布式存储系统的关键技术之一,以下是数据分割与存储的主要方法:

(1)数据分割策略:根据数据特点和存储需求,选择合适的数据分割策略,如范围分割、哈希分割等。

(2)副本机制:为提高数据可靠性,采用副本机制,将数据备份在多个节点上。

(3)纠删码:利用纠删码技术,实现数据的冗余存储和恢复。

3、负载均衡与故障转移

负载均衡和故障转移是分布式存储系统的关键功能,以下介绍这两种机制:

(1)负载均衡:根据节点负载情况,动态分配数据,实现负载均衡。

分布式存储设计,分布式存储系统设计,构建高效、可靠的数据存储架构

图片来源于网络,如有侵权联系删除

(2)故障转移:当节点故障时,自动将数据迁移到其他节点,保证系统正常运行。

4、系统管理

分布式存储系统需要具备完善的管理功能,以下介绍系统管理的主要内容:

(1)数据监控:实时监控数据存储状态,如存储空间、节点性能等。

(2)故障诊断:对系统故障进行诊断,及时修复。

(3)权限管理:实现数据访问权限控制,确保数据安全。

分布式存储系统作为一种高效、可靠、可扩展的存储架构,在当前数据存储领域具有广泛的应用前景,本文从节点设计、数据分割与存储、负载均衡与故障转移、系统管理等方面对分布式存储系统设计进行了探讨,旨在为构建高效、可靠的数据存储架构提供参考,随着技术的不断发展,分布式存储系统将在未来存储领域发挥越来越重要的作用。

标签: #分布式存储系统布置

黑狐家游戏
  • 评论列表

留言评论